Students learn about computer architecture and how to program in two languages. These fundamentals provide a gateway to software applications development. There are three programming courses and one architecture course in the degree program.
The Associate of Science in computer science transfers to a university, allowing students to begin their education in small, affordable classes with individual attention. We work closely with the nearby university to ensure transferability of our courses.

Careers & Outcomes
Graduates with an Associate in Computer Science degree gain foundational skills in programming, problem-solving, and computer systems that prepare them for entry-level roles such as computer support specialist, web developer, or IT technician.
